    Understanding Tilt and Turn Windows

    Tilt and turn windows are created with an unique mechanism that allows users to open the window in 2 methods: tilting it inward for ventilation or completely turning it open for maximum gain access to. This double performance makes them an attractive option for many homeowners. However, the complex equipment included can in some cases cause repair needs.

    Common Issues Requiring Repair

    Tilt and turn windows, like all windows, can experience issues with time. Here are some common problems that may require interior repair:

    1. Sticking Mechanism: The window might not open or close smoothly due to dirt build-up or misalignment.
    2. Weather Condition Stripping Wear: Over time, sealing strips can use down, leading to drafts and reduced energy performance.
    3. Broken Handles: The manages can become loose or break, making it tough to operate the window.
    4. Glass Issues: Cracks or chips in the glass can occur, leading to possible security dangers and reduced insulation.
    5. Mechanical Failure: The internal hardware can malfunction, preventing the window from working correctly.

    DIY Repair Techniques

    Many minor repair work can be taken on by house owners. Here’s a detailed guide to some typical DIY repairs for tilt and turn windows.

    Action 1: Inspect the Window

    Before starting any repair, perform a comprehensive inspection of the window. Check for the following:

    • Alignment and performance of the hinges
    • Condition of the weather removing
    • Functionality of handles
    • Any damage to the glass or frame

    Action 2: Address Sticking Mechanisms

    1. Clean the Hinges: Use a soft brush or vacuum to remove dirt and particles. Apply a silicone-based lube to guarantee smooth movement.
    2. Straighten the Window: If the window is misaligned, adjust the hinges according to the producer’s guidelines.

    Step 3: Replace Weather Stripping

    1. Eliminate Old Stripping: Gently pry off the worn weather condition stripping.
    2. Cut New Stripping: Measure and cut the new weather condition removing to size.
    3. Install New Stripping: Press the new stripping into place, ensuring a tight seal.

    Step 4: Fix or Replace Handles

    1. Tighten Loose Handles: Use a screwdriver to tighten up any loose screws.
    2. Change Broken Handles: Follow the maker’s guidelines to get rid of the old handle and set up a new one.

    Step 5: Repair Glass Issues

    1. Small Cracks: Use a glass repair package to fill in small fractures following the set instructions.
    2. Replacement: For larger cracks or damage, think about hiring a professional glazier to replace the glass.

    When to Call a Professional

    While many repair work can be done independently, some issues need the competence of a professional. You must speak with a specialist if:

    • The window’s internal mechanism is damaged or malfunctioning beyond simple repairs.
    • The glass is shattered or badly broken.
    • You require replacement parts that are specific to the window model.
    • There are structural concerns with the window frame.

    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

    Q1: How typically should tilt and turn windows be kept?

    Routine maintenance, such as cleaning and lubrication of the hardware, ought to be done a minimum of when a year. Weather condition removing may require replacing every few years.

    Q2: Can I change the entire window myself?

    Changing a whole window can be intricate and normally requires professional installation to guarantee correct sealing and insulation.

    Q3: What type of lubricant should I use?

    A silicone-based lube is suggested for the systems of tilt and turn windows, as it will not bring in dirt or dust.

    Q4: How can I improve the energy effectiveness of my tilt and turn windows?

    Routinely inspect and change weather removing, make sure hinges are tidy and functioning, and think about installing thermal curtains or blinds.

    Q5: Is it worth repairing older tilt and turn windows?

    If the structure and mechanism are sound, it might be more affordable to repair than to replace, especially if they use terrific energy efficiency and visual appeals.
